Abstract

This field book contains field notes on birds taken from 8 October 1975 to 12 February 1976. Notes contain lists of various birds spotted in Virginia. Most of the birds listed were observed at Eike's home on 6207 Newman Road, Fairfax or in the surrounding area. Birds observed on the Manassas campus of North Virginia Community College are are also included. Other locations may be included. Notes occasionally include weather and temperature information, quantity, time spotted, and the sex of the birds. Occasionally rising and setting times for the sun are noted. Two clippings are inserted: a clipping on the weather inserted at 11-6-75 and a clipping entitled “98 birds counted at white house” dated 12-21-75.
